FRANCISTOWN: Examinations have thrown a spanner in the works for embattled Umbrella for Democratic Change (UDC) legislator, Pono Moatlhodi, who is alleged to have assaulted a child.

The Tonota legislator and former Speaker of the National Assembly together with Nnyana Kebitsang are alleged to have subjected Kesego Olekantse, now 12, to inhuman treatment by assaulting him at Tonota on January 30, 2019.

The duo is alleged to have thereafter unleashed a vicious dog to bite Olekantse causing him puncture wounds and bruises on his face and body contrary to the Children’s Act.
